/brz/remove-bazaar

To get this branch, use:
bzr branch http://gegoxaren.bato24.eu/bzr/brz/remove-bazaar

  • Committer: Vincent Ladeuil
  • Date: 2009-01-30 00:49:41 UTC
  • mto: (3982.1.1 bzr.integration)
  • Revision ID: v.ladeuil+lp@free.fr-20090130004941-820fpd2ryyo127vv
Add more tests, fix pycurl double handling, revert previous tracking.

* bzrlib/tests/test_http.py:
(PredefinedRequestHandler): Renamed from
PreRecordedRequestHandler.
(PredefinedRequestHandler.handle_one_request): Get the canned
response from the test server directly.
(ActivityServerMixin): Make it a true object and intialize the
attributes in the constructor. Tests can now set the
canned_response attribute before querying the server.
(TestActivity.setUp, TestActivity.tearDown,
TestActivity.get_transport, TestActivity.assertActivitiesMatch):
Extracted from test_get to be able to write other tests.
(TestActivity.test_has, TestActivity.test_readv,
TestActivity.test_post): New tests, all cases should be covered
now.

* bzrlib/transport/http/response.py:
(RangeFile.__init__, RangeFile.read, handle_response): Revert
previous tracking, both http implementations can now report
activity from the socket.

* bzrlib/transport/http/_pycurl.py:
(PyCurlTransport._get_ranged, PyCurlTransport._post): Revert
previous tracking.
Filename Latest Rev Last Changed Committer Comment Size
..
authentication.txt 3418.5.3 17 years ago Vincent Ladeuil Fixed as per John's review. 6.6 KB Diff Download File
configuration.txt 3921.2.8 16 years ago Aaron Bentley Update docs 11.2 KB Diff Download File
conflicts.txt 3144.4.2 17 years ago Aaron Bentley Handle non-directory parent conflicts (abentley, # 7.1 KB Diff Download File
hooks.txt 3825.2.3 16 years ago Jelmer Vernooij Move NEWS entry to latest version, update versions 7.4 KB Diff Download File
patterns.txt 3398.1.26 17 years ago Ian Clatworthy jam feedback - make patterns a separate help topic 1 KB Diff Download File
rules.txt 3946.1.1 16 years ago Ian Clatworthy Multi-glob rules (Marius Kruger) 947 bytes Diff Download File